## Tuning

The receipt mailer (Almsgate) batches donation receipts and sends through the Thornquay relay. On-call: if the queue backs up, resist the urge to crank batch size — the relay rate-limits per connection, and bigger batches just mean bigger retries. Scale worker count first, then shorten the flush interval. Dedupe window must stay longer than the retry horizon or donors get duplicate receipts, which generates tickets. All knobs live in one place and are read at worker start. Current production values follow.

tuning table, kajop-yafof:
QUOTAS = {
    "wenath": 10,
    "ulaael": 5,
}

Visitor policy update for all new starters at Brindlewood Analytics: the reception desk has moved from Level 2 to the ground floor of Hartcliffe House. All visitors must now sign in there before proceeding anywhere in the building. Escort your guests at all times; unaccompanied visitors will be returned to reception. Meeting rooms on Level 2 no longer have a sign-in point. The ground-floor turnstiles require your pass for every entry. Use the following code at the turnstile keypad:

turnstile pass: bdg-YEOZLM-79341408

Finance Review Summary — Harwick Street Lease. Renegotiation with Pellgrove Estates concluded last week. We secured a 12% reduction on base rent and a two-year break clause, offset by taking on internal maintenance costs. Net annual saving is projected at roughly 8% of facilities spend. Sales leads should note that showroom space on the ground floor is unchanged, so client demos continue as normal. The savings feed directly into next year's commercial plans, summarised confidentially below.

board note of kaguf-kawig: Novdorax Logistics plans to raise the Aldax list price by 41.6 percent in July. The board signed off on a budget of $484.6 million for Project Druiel. The renewal with Gorirox Logistics closes at $136.6 million a year, 37.5 percent above the last contract. Project Silmir slips by a full year because of the audit delay.

## Build Provenance: Fareline Rules Engine

The Fareline shipping-fee rules engine is built from the `rules-core` repo via the Quillport pipeline. Every release bundles the rule DSL compiler and the zone tables for the Averholt region. Provenance attestations are generated at package time and stored alongside the artifact. For this week's sync, the current verified build token is listed below.

build token for tawif-bahip: htk31_68bba16e1afabfef4ecc69408c06f16